Transaction c64d5f026f8d7ca6b3f83666ef390f54849ada5d2517e05b0e5cd5f203ff9186

6 Input
2 Outputs
  • c64d5f026f8d7ca6b3f83666ef390f54849ada5d2517e05b0e5cd5f203ff9186:0
  • value  43311797
    address  3A1CQg9xXQVHFQTCYP87eDCHm2hQPerXhq
  • c64d5f026f8d7ca6b3f83666ef390f54849ada5d2517e05b0e5cd5f203ff9186:1
  • value  500000000
    address  3R1XkDUVZd9MbD7MvzRZF92sYz4poDZ3ua